Migrants send less money back to Mexico
Lilia Acevedo works at a hardware store in Tejaro, Mexico, whose business has been hurting.
With migrants’ remittances down, fewer residents could afford sink fixtures and other supplies for home improvement, often the trophy for months spent working in the U.S.
